AI Voice and Music for Video: Building a Professional Sound Pipeline

Aug 8, 2026

Sound is half of every video, and for most creators it is the half that gets the least attention. A video with amateur audio feels amateur no matter how good the visuals are, while a video with professional audio feels professional even when the visuals are simple. The old path to professional audio required studios, voice actors, and sound designers. The new path requires a good pipeline and the right AI tools. Voice synthesis, music generation, and sound-effect tools have matured to the point where a single creator can produce audio that sounds like a team did it. This guide explains how to build that pipeline, from voice design to final mix, and where to spend your effort for the biggest quality gain.

Why Audio Defines Perceived Quality

Audiences are surprisingly tolerant of imperfect visuals and almost completely intolerant of bad sound. Muffled voice-over, harsh background noise, or a music bed that fights the narration will get a video skipped faster than any visual flaw. The psychology is simple: audio is processed as a signal of care and professionalism. If the sound is polished, viewers assume the whole production is polished. If the sound is rough, they assume the whole production is rough, regardless of the pictures.

The practical implication is that audio is one of the highest-return investments in video production. A modest improvement in voice clarity and mix quality lifts perceived quality more than a much larger improvement in visual effects. For creators working alone, the fastest path to a professional look is a professional sound.

The Technology Behind Modern Voice Synthesis

The voice synthesis of today is built on deep learning models trained on enormous, diverse speech datasets. Where older systems stitched together recorded units and sounded robotic, modern models generate speech from the ground up, controlling pitch, rhythm, and timbre. The result is synthetic speech with natural breathing, expressive intonation, and emotional nuance that listeners often cannot distinguish from a human performance.

The practical difference is dramatic. A creator can now generate narration that sounds like a seasoned voice artist, adjust the delivery, and re-render in a different tone, all in minutes. The models handle multiple languages and accents, which opens the door to multilingual content without a multilingual cast. For explainers, ads, courses, and social video, the quality bar has moved from "obviously synthetic" to "distractingly good," and it keeps rising.

Designing Your Voice: Voice Packs and Customization

Consistent voice identity is a brand asset. The most successful audio pipelines treat the voice as a designed element: choose a voice that fits the brand, keep its settings stable, and reuse it across all content. Over time, the audience recognizes the voice the way they recognize a logo, and recognition builds trust.

The tools support this through voice management: save your preferred voices, organize them by project or character, and reuse them with consistent settings. For character work, such as a recurring animated character or a branded narrator, treat each voice like a cast member with a documented profile: tone, pace, energy, and typical phrasings. The documentation is what keeps the performance consistent across episodes and across projects.

Generating Music That Fits

Music is the emotional director of a video, and AI music generation has reached the point where a creator can generate a custom soundtrack instead of searching a stock library. The workflow is simple: describe the mood, genre, and duration, generate several candidates, and pick the one that fits the scene. The advantages over stock music are originality, exact fit, and unlimited iteration.

For most videos, the music should support the voice, not compete with it. Design the track to leave room in the mix: simpler arrangements under narration, fuller arrangements during transitions and emotional peaks. The craft is knowing when the music should be heard and when it should be felt. If the viewer is aware of the music during dialogue, the mix is wrong.

Sound Effects and the Details

Sound effects are the most underused tool in creator audio. A well-placed whoosh, a subtle ambient bed, a click on a UI transition: these details make a video feel designed rather than assembled. AI tools now generate effects on demand, so there is no reason to reuse the same generic sounds as everyone else.

The principle is economy. Effects work when they are sparse and purposeful. One good transition sound at the right moment beats ten effects scattered randomly. Build a small library of your favorite generated effects, tag them clearly, and reuse them across videos. Consistency in effects, like consistency in voice and music, becomes part of your signature.

Synchronization: The Discipline That Sells It

The difference between amateur and professional audio is often not the quality of the individual elements but how they are synchronized. A voice-over that lands a few frames after the cut, a music swell that peaks one beat too late, a sound effect that arrives early: each one subtly breaks the illusion.

The discipline is to treat audio as part of the edit, not an afterthought. Cut to the voice, place effects on exact frames, and ride the music levels to follow the scene's emotional arc. Most editors have the tools for this; the problem is usually attention, not capability. Spend the extra pass on sync and levels, and the video will look like it cost ten times what it did.

Batching and Scaling the Pipeline

For creators producing at volume, the bottleneck is not quality but repetition. The fix is batching: group the repetitive work and process it in waves. Write all the scripts for a batch of videos, generate all the voice-overs in one session, generate all the music cues in another, and assemble each video from the shared pool.

Batching works because AI tools are most efficient in bulk. Generating ten voice-over lines in one session is faster than generating one line in ten sessions, and the consistency is better because the settings stay the same. The same applies to effects and music. A creator with a batched pipeline can produce a week of content in a day, and the quality is more consistent than a creator who builds each video from scratch.

Smart Resource Management

Audio generation, especially at scale, consumes real compute, and smart management keeps the pipeline affordable. The professional pattern is a queue: submit audio jobs in batches, let them render in the background, and review the results together. This avoids the worst-case pattern of generating one clip at a time and blocking on each result.

The queue pattern also creates a natural review gate. When a batch of audio is ready, review it as a group: consistency across lines, pronunciation of tricky words, pacing, and level. Fix the problems in the next generation round rather than patching them in the edit. The batch-and-review cycle is the audio equivalent of the visual workflow, and it keeps quality high while volume scales.

Queuing also protects you from the worst failure mode of volume production: losing track of what has been generated and approved. Keep a simple status sheet per project, with columns for script, voice, music, effects, and mix. When each item moves to approved, it is done. The sheet looks like overhead, but it is the difference between a pipeline you can trust and a pile of files you cannot.

Simplifying Sound for New Users

The tools are powerful, which can make them intimidating, but the learning path is short. Start with the basics: generate a voice-over from a script, pick a music track, and put them together in your editor. Once that loop is comfortable, add the refinements: voice design, custom effects, dynamic music, multilingual versions.

The most important early habit is listening critically. Compare your mix against a reference video whose sound you admire, and identify what is different: the voice level, the music level, the effects, the pacing. The gap between your mix and the reference is your improvement list, and AI tools give you a fast way to close each item.

Audio for Different Formats

The same voice and music assets should be adapted to the format, not copied verbatim. Social short-form videos need the voice forward and the music simple, because viewers often watch with sound on but low attention. Explainer and product videos need clarity and a mix that survives phone speakers: keep the voice loud, the music low, and the effects minimal. Courses need endurance: consistent levels across long sessions, with music used sparingly so it never becomes fatigue. Documentaries and cinematic pieces need dynamics: room to breathe, music swells, and effects placed for emotional impact.

The common mistake is treating audio as a single asset that works everywhere. A mix that sounds great in a studio on headphones can collapse on a phone speaker, and a treatment that fits a 30-second ad will exhaust viewers in a 40-minute course. Build a format checklist: check the mix on phone speakers, check it with the voice at the level you want, and confirm the music never fights the narration.

The Final Mix Checklist

Before you call a video done, run a short checklist. First, listen on phone speakers, the most common way your audience will hear it. Second, check the voice level: every word should be audible without straining. Third, check the music level: it should support the scene without competing with the voice. Fourth, check the effects: they should be purposeful and consistent, not random. Fifth, check the sync: every beat lands where it should, and no cut feels late. Finally, watch the video with the sound off and see if the story still holds; if it does not, the audio is carrying weight the visuals should share.

The checklist takes ten minutes and catches the differences between amateur and professional output. The tools make the generation easy; the checklist is what makes the result reliable.

FAQ

Do I need a recording studio for good audio anymore? No. For most content, AI voice generation plus a clean mix is enough. You still need a quiet room and good listening conditions to judge the results.

Can AI voices replace human voice actors? For many applications, yes, but human performance still matters for character work, emotional extremes, and projects where the voice is the star. The best approach is to match the tool to the job.

How do I keep the voice consistent across videos? Lock a voice profile, document its settings, and reuse it. Avoid changing voice or settings mid-project unless the change is intentional.

Is AI-generated music safe to use on monetized platforms? Generated music is typically original and licensable under the tool's terms, but check the specific tool and platform rules. When in doubt, keep records of your generation.

What is the fastest quality improvement I can make? Fix the sync and levels. A well-synced, well-leveled mix with a decent AI voice and a fitting track transforms perceived quality in one session.

Should I generate music first or voice first? Voice first. The voice carries the message, and the music should be designed around its rhythm and level. Generating music first and forcing the voice to fit it is backwards.

How do I check pronunciation of names and technical terms? Review the generated audio for tricky words, and correct them by adjusting the spelling in the script, using phonetic spellings, or regenerating the line. Never leave a mispronounced term in a final video.

Can I batch-generate multilingual versions of the same video? Yes. Generate the voice-over in each target language, review with native speakers, and rebuild the mix per language. The pipeline is the same; only the voice changes.

Conclusion

Professional audio is no longer the privilege of studios. Voice synthesis delivers natural, expressive narration; music generation produces original, fitting soundtracks; and effects tools fill in the details that make a video feel designed. The craft has moved from operating hardware to making decisions: which voice, which mood, which beat, how loud, where it syncs. Build the pipeline once, batch the work, review in groups, and keep the mix disciplined. Sound is half of every video, and for the first time, that half is fully within reach of a single creator with a clear process.
